Hi, Just moved from QBO Standard to Advanced Payroll. I need 1 journal entry for each employee but am only getting 1 for the whole payroll. Any ideas what to change?

QuickBooks Online automatically adds one journal entry (JE) for the whole payroll run after moving to the Advance Payroll service.

 

You can edit this one JE by removing other entries. Then, create a separate entry for each employee. 

 

Here's how to record payroll transactions using JE:

  1. Click + New, then choose Journal Entry.
  2. Under Date, select the paycheque(s) date.
  3. (Optional) Input Entry # for journal entry.
  4. Enter the Debit and Credit accounts. 
  5. Click Save.
